Exploring the Link Between Hormones and Vision

The ebb and flow of hormone levels throughout a woman's life can significantly impact her eyes. These hormonal variations can trigger conditions such as dry eye syndrome, more commonly experienced during pregnancy and menopause. Awareness and management of these conditions are especially important during allergy season, as symptoms like irritation and blurred vision can intensify.

Allergy Season and Women's Eye Care

The arrival of allergy season can bring additional discomfort for women already navigating the complexities of hormonal-induced eye issues. Implementing a proactive eye care routine is essential to alleviate allergy symptoms. Measures such as wearing protective eyewear outdoors and opting for air purifiers indoors can help.

Moreover, for contact lens wearers, shifting to daily disposable lenses during allergy peaks can significantly reduce discomfort by limiting allergen exposure on lens surfaces.

Proactive Measures for Women's Eye Health

  • Embrace Regular Eye Screenings: Commit to comprehensive eye examinations as your eye care provider recommends to ensure early detection and management of eye conditions.
  • Address Hormonal Changes: Seek guidance for managing hormonal impacts on eye health through lifestyle adjustments and professional advice.
  • Nourish Your Vision: Adopt a diet rich in vitamins and minerals essential for eye health, including omega-3 fatty acids, lutein, and vitamins C and E.
  • Protect Against UV and Allergens: Utilize sunglasses with complete UV protection to shield your eyes from the sun and airborne allergens.
  • Stay Hydrated: Adequate hydration supports tear production, which is crucial for reducing the risk of dry eye syndrome.
  • Rest and Recuperate: Prioritize sufficient sleep and incorporate regular breaks from screens to minimize eye strain and fatigue.
  • Engage in Regular Exercise: Maintain an active lifestyle to boost circulation and support overall eye health.
